Only a new infection puts your baby at risk. If you already have toxo in your system, it won’t hurt your baby. Protect your baby in the future by taking the litter box out of your room. If that’s not possible, clean it at least once a day (it takes 24 hours for the spores to become infective), and use a protective mask from the hardware store when you clean the box just to be extra-safe.
